What are Dispatch Associates?

Dispatch Associates are professionals responsible for coordinating the movement of goods, vehicles, or personnel to ensure efficient operations within a company. They typically manage schedules, communicate with drivers or staff, track shipments or deliveries, and resolve issues that arise during transit. Their role is crucial in industries like logistics, transportation, and warehousing, where timely and accurate dispatch is essential. Dispatch Associates use technology and strong organizational skills to keep operations running smoothly.

What is the difference between Dispatch Associate vs Warehouse Associate?

AspectDispatch AssociateWarehouse Associate
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ma, basic computer skills, familiarity with dispatch softwareHigh school diploma, physical ability, forklift certification (optional)
Work EnvironmentOffice setting, dispatch centers, logistics operationsWarehouse, storage facilities, distribution centers
Employer & Industry UsageLogistics companies, delivery services, transportation firmsWarehousing, retail distribution, manufacturing
Common Search & ComparisonYesYes

The Dispatch Associate primarily manages communication and coordination of deliveries, often working in an office environment with dispatch software. In contrast, the Warehouse Associate handles physical tasks like inventory management and order fulfillment within a warehouse setting. While both roles support logistics operations, their daily responsibilities and work environments differ significantly.

How to start dispatcher with no experience?

To start as a dispatcher with no experience, focus on developing strong communication, organization, and problem-solving skills. Entry-level positions often require a high school diploma or equivalent, and some companies provide on-the-job training; familiarity with dispatch software can be beneficial. Gaining relevant certifications or completing courses in logistics or transportation can also improve your chances.

What are some common challenges Dispatch Associates face, and how can they overcome them?

Dispatch Associates often encounter challenges such as managing high volumes of requests, adapting to last-minute schedule changes, and coordinating effectively with drivers and warehouse teams. Staying organized, using digital dispatching tools, and maintaining clear communication channels are key strategies for success. Proactively anticipating potential issues and keeping a calm, solution-oriented mindset can help Dispatch Associates manage stress and ensure timely deliveries.

Position Overview

Seasons Corner Market is seeking a dependable Distribution & Warehouse Associate to support daily warehouse operations and delivery activities. This role is responsible for preparing customer and store orders, maintaining inventory accuracy, supporting warehouse organization, and assisting with scheduled deliveries.

The ideal candidate is safety-focused, organized, and able to thrive in a fast-paced environment.

Reports To: Warehouse Manager or Distribution Supervisor

Primary Responsibilities

Order Processing

  • Accurately select and prepare products for shipment.
  • Package and stage orders according to company standards.
  • Review orders for completeness and accuracy prior to dispatch.

Inventory Support

  • Assist with inventory counts and stock replenishment activities.
  • Organize storage areas and maintain proper product placement.
  • Help ensure inventory records remain accurate and up to date.

Delivery Assistance

  • Load and unload products safely and efficiently.
  • Transport orders to designated locations when assigned.
  • Follow all company delivery procedures and safety guidelines.

Safety & Compliance

  • Adhere to all workplace safety standards and operating procedures.
  • Properly handle equipment, materials, and approved cleaning products.
  • Report safety concerns, damaged products, or operational issues promptly.

Team Collaboration

  • Work cooperatively with warehouse and store personnel.
  • Assist with onboarding and training of new team members when needed.
  • Support overall operational goals and warehouse efficiency.

Qualifications

  • High school diploma or GED preferred.
  • Prior warehouse, distribution, logistics, or retail experience preferred.
  • Forklift experience is a plus.
  • Valid driver's license with an acceptable driving record preferred for delivery-related duties.
  • Basic computer skills for inventory tracking and order management.
  • Strong attention to detail and organizational abilities.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team.

Knowledge, Skills & Abilities

  • Effective verbal communication skills.
  • Strong organizational and time-management abilities.
  • Ability to prioritize multiple tasks in a fast-paced environment.
  • Dependable work ethic and commitment to workplace safety.
  • Problem-solving mindset and willingness to learn.

Physical Requirements

  • Ability to regularly lift and move items weighing 50 pounds or more.
  • Frequent standing, walking, bending, reaching, and lifting.
  • Ability to safely operate warehouse equipment and tools.
  • Ability to perform repetitive physical tasks throughout the workday.
